Lake Secession, South Carolina, United States

Overview

Lake Secession is a peaceful lakeside destination in western South Carolina, centered around a 1,450-acre reservoir known for fishing, boating, and scenic relaxation. The surrounding rural community offers a laid-back atmosphere, abundant outdoor opportunities, and Southern hospitality.

Best Time to Visit

April-June and September-October for mild temperatures and fewer crowds.

Local Tips

Pack insect repellent for outdoor activities, respect private property near the lake, and check local fishing regulations before casting a line.

Cultural Etiquette

Casual attire is standard; tipping 15-20% in restaurants is customary. Locals appreciate friendly conversation and politeness.

Safety Warnings

The area has low crime, but watch for ticks and snakes along wooded trails, and be cautious while swimming due to uneven lake bottoms.

Hidden Gems

Explore the quiet coves around the northern shore for secluded picnics, or visit the community-run farmers market for local produce and crafts.
